1. Introduction to AED Electrode Pads

Defibrillator electrode pads are an indispensable accessory, acting as the vital conduit for transmitting electrical energy from the device to the victim's body. These pads are coated with a special conductive gel, designed to adhere firmly to the chest skin and precisely deliver the electric shock to the heart during resuscitation.

2. Functions and Operating Principles of Electrode Pads

Electrode pads perform two critical functions during a rescue:

  • First, they collect the victim's ECG signals and transmit them to the AED for heart rhythm analysis.

  • Second, when the machine determines a shock is necessary, the pads deliver a high-intensity electric pulse (typically 150–360 joules) directly to the heart muscle, helping to "restart" normal heart activity.

The operating principle relies on the conductive gel layer, which reduces impedance (resistance) between the skin and the electrode, ensuring the current is transmitted effectively and evenly. This optimizes the shock energy and increases the likelihood of successful cardiac resuscitation.

3. Why Must AED Pads Be Replaced Periodically?

Electrode pads typically have a shelf life of 18–30 months, depending on the manufacturer. Even if the machine is not used, the conductive gel eventually dries out, loses adhesiveness, and significantly reduces conductivity. Using expired pads can lead to serious consequences: failure to deliver a sufficiently strong shock, device errors, or inaccurate heart rhythm analysis.

Furthermore, pads that peel or lose adhesion will not make good contact with the skin, creating air gaps that interrupt the current or even cause burns to the victim. Therefore, checking expiration dates and replacing pads periodically is a mandatory task to ensure the AED is always ready to operate effectively when needed, avoiding regrettable errors during an emergency.

4. Recommended Replacement Frequency

  • Expiration: Pads must be replaced immediately upon expiration as indicated on the packaging, even if they have never been used. Facilities with multiple AEDs should schedule periodic checks every 3–6 months to ensure all pads are within their shelf life.

  • After Use: After every use, pads must be replaced immediately as they are single-use items. Even if the package is opened but the pads are not used, the conductive gel is exposed to air and begins to oxidize; therefore, they should not be reused.

  • Spare Stock: Organizations should stock at least one spare set of pads for each AED and regularly update expiration dates in the equipment maintenance log.

5. Risks of Buying Pads of Unknown Origin

  • Safety Hazards: Counterfeit pads often have poor adhesion and peel easily during shock delivery, creating air gaps that cause uneven current distribution and a high risk of burns. More dangerously, these products may contain toxic chemicals or allergenic materials, causing severe skin irritation to the victim.

  • Technical Failure: Technically, low-quality pads often have non-standard dimensions, thickness, and circuit designs, leading to incompatibility. The AED may report errors, fail to recognize the pads, or misanalyze the heart rhythm, interrupting the rescue at the most critical moment.

  • Legal & Reliability Issues: "Gray market" pads often lack clear manufacturing information or carry falsified expiration dates. Using these products not only wastes money but puts the victim's life in danger and can cause serious legal liabilities for the organization using the device.
